Output 4cbc89baafb6ef3860f76720316eb3b332b69cb18d8fa0bd9ad01803f8cdefa0:1

value
149148328
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a77f8a7e0d22fa839cf6da1a99616d9ad6e030b3 OP_EQUAL
address
3GxfZHLYn3KKdcAoRh11v8B6vwmEu29nPE
transaction
4cbc89baafb6ef3860f76720316eb3b332b69cb18d8fa0bd9ad01803f8cdefa0
confirmations
252843
spent
true